Information about Nova

Since 2005, we have handled over 1500 offshore projects for clients from US, UK, Australia and  Europe and have built a good reputation for doing solid, disciplined software outsourcing  work that is delivered within schedule and budget.
Company News
Technical Knowledge

How to continuously improve and provide better services.

To achieve continuous improvement, it is important to identify areas that need improvement. In order to identify these areas, the company has designed certain processes, such as weekly reports and iterative review meetings. These mandatory activities are intended to help colleagues who are not accustomed to summarizing regularly to establish a fixed time for reflection and self-assessment. These activities, in general, have generated some value (as mentioned in the case study I shared earlier), but I believe there is room for improvement.

2024年3月13日
READ MORE →

5 Concern Over Outsourcing and Solutions

You may have many concerns about software development outsourcing. This article summarizes the top 5 common concerns and their solutions, hoping to inspire and help you.

2023年9月21日
READ MORE →

Dalian Digital Expo | Chongqing Enterprises, including Nova Software, Make a Collective Appearance to Support New Technologies for Digital Economy

Nova Software, with more than 17 years of software development experience, focuses on providing high-quality software outsourcing services to clients worldwide. We have also developed our own property management software products. With a strong technical background and extensive experience in outsourcing services, we specialize in Java, .NET, React, Angular, Node.js, and Vue.js technologies. We guarantee quality and strive to provide excellent services to our clients.

2023年7月27日
READ MORE →

Experience summary accumulated by Nova through completing the Mambu project.

Mambu is a cloud-based banking software platform that offers financial management services such as deposit-taking, lending, and related transactions. It provides clients with a comprehensive set of features, including UI for managing various financial products and services, Restful APIs for development, and ledger services for third-party integration. However, some clients require additional customizations that Mambu does not currently offer. That's where our company comes in.

2023年6月14日
READ MORE →

7 Overlooked Precautions for Publishing a WeChat Mini Program

7 Easy-to-Overlook Considerations for Publishing a Small Program that has been Summarized by a Professional Software Development Company

2023年6月14日
READ MORE →

How to continuously improve and provide better services.

To achieve continuous improvement, it is important to identify areas that need improvement. In order to identify these areas, the company has designed certain processes, such as weekly reports and iterative review meetings. These mandatory activities are intended to help colleagues who are not accustomed to summarizing regularly to establish a fixed time for reflection and self-assessment. These activities, in general, have generated some value (as mentioned in the case study I shared earlier), but I believe there is room for improvement.

5 Concern Over Outsourcing and Solutions

You may have many concerns about software development outsourcing. This article summarizes the top 5 common concerns and their solutions, hoping to inspire and help you.

Dalian Digital Expo | Chongqing Enterprises, including Nova Software, Make a Collective Appearance to Support New Technologies for Digital Economy

Nova Software, with more than 17 years of software development experience, focuses on providing high-quality software outsourcing services to clients worldwide. We have also developed our own property management software products. With a strong technical background and extensive experience in outsourcing services, we specialize in Java, .NET, React, Angular, Node.js, and Vue.js technologies. We guarantee quality and strive to provide excellent services to our clients.

Experience summary accumulated by Nova through completing the Mambu project.

Mambu is a cloud-based banking software platform that offers financial management services such as deposit-taking, lending, and related transactions. It provides clients with a comprehensive set of features, including UI for managing various financial products and services, Restful APIs for development, and ledger services for third-party integration. However, some clients require additional customizations that Mambu does not currently offer. That's where our company comes in.

7 Overlooked Precautions for Publishing a WeChat Mini Program

7 Easy-to-Overlook Considerations for Publishing a Small Program that has been Summarized by a Professional Software Development Company

How to apply Lean Thinking to the role of product management?

Lean is to achieve the desired results with the least amount of time. As a product manager, I summarize how to apply Lean in daily product management.

Why do we need Planning before starting a task or a project?

Why do we need Planning before starting a task or a project?

Advantages and Concerns of Offshore Software Development in China

Setting offshore outsourcing location in China has become very popular, as China has advanced software development capabilities with a focus on quality and continuous improvement, coupled with affordable prices, making it a great choice.

A reliable offshore outsourcing supplier in China

Here are some advantages of choosing us, based on our principles: Helping clients achieve success and creating more value at a lower cost, with a focus on progress, quality, and user experience.

Why choose Nova Software as your software outsourcing partner

Why choose Nova Software as your software outsourcing partner? Here are a few reasons: Good English Skill, technical skill, rich experience and management.

How to avoid introducing more bugs after modifying feedback

Due to insufficient consideration of the scope of influence, it is very common to introduce more bugs when fixing one bug. PMO has received feedback from colleagues on this issue during many review meetings. How to reduce such problems?

The application of first principle in requirement analysis in software development.

Elon Musk's first principles can be widely applied in software development work, and Nova is eager to absorb and apply these advanced concepts to help clients reduce costs and increase efficiency.

To improve service quality, pay attention to these points when communicating with clients.

To improve service quality, pay attention to these points when communicating with clients.

WHY development teams needs to follow rules and standards?

Nova ensures that the output of software development outsourcing conforms to customer specifications and avoids waste and increases output by setting and checking specifications for implementation.

Why Chinese developed apps are gaining more and more popularity among overseas young people

Why Chinese developed apps are gaining more and more popularity among overseas young people

why software development has a low employee output rate? How to solve these problems

How to solve the low output rate of software developers?By implementing these measures, software development companies can increase employee productivity and efficiency, resulting in faster and streamlined development processes, improved project outcomes, and overall higher customer satisfaction.

What is Agile Software Development?

What is Agile? What is Agile Software Development? Mainstream agile development frameworks. History of agile Advantages and disadvantages of agile development Agile vs. waterfall Why is Agile becoming more popular in the enterprise? Why do some people in China think agile development doesn't work?

Nova Launched a Free Open-Source CRM Product

In order to provide better service to all clients, Nova has built up a team to develop a CRM product, based on which customization and extension can be done according to clients' requirement.

Nova Software Becomes Kentico Certified Partner

Nova Software was awarded Kentico Certified Partner status. The new status confirms that Nova Software is qualified to provide professional services using the Kentico CMS.

A New Milestone, Sitefinity Partner Now!

After became Kentico gold partner on October 2012, Nova Software is now the Sitefinity Partner, too. This shows that Nova Software is qualified of providing professional services using Sitefinity for the clients now.

Product Requirements Document Template

Here is a template of product requirement, showing how nova writes the requirement of a product, focusing on the value created, and making it easy to read.

4 Most Important Software Testing Guidelines

Software testing is the last hurdle in the software development process. If not done carefully, bugs can be missed on the user side with serious consequences, so testers should test the software thoroughly and in a professional and critical way. These are very important guidelines that Nova software requires of all testers.

Building CMS with Python

If you want to create a content management system (CMS), you can try using Python to develop your own CMS. Before we delve into how to build websites using Python, let's understand why Python is the best choice.

Developing cross-platform programs using Electron.

Electron is based on Chromium and Node.js and can be used to build applications using HTML, CSS, and JavaScript. It is compatible with Mac, Windows, and Linux, enabling the creation of applications for all three platforms.

Top 10 Offshore Software Development Companies

This article lists the top 10 offshore software development companies companies, such as India, China.

One of the best software outsourcing company in chongqing, china

Nova has adopted the frontend+API architecture for a couple of years and most of our projects are using this architecture , so we have rich experience with technologies such as react, vue, angular, and nodejs. For backend development, we now have Java developers in addition to the existing .Net developers. Also we have accumulated rich experience on mobile development both on native iOS/Android platform and Flutter or Uniapp.

Lean Thinking and How We used it in Our Project

Lean Thinking and How We used it in Our Project

The advantages of PC front and back-end separation and mobile app

The advantages of PC front and back-end separation and mobile app

Web front-end development specifications

Nova has rich experience in front-end development, helping thousands of clients to complete outsourced development projects and receiving unanimous praise from customers.

agile software development in Nova

In software development, agile (sometimes written Agile) practices include requirements discovery and solutions improvement through the collaborative effort of self-organizing and cross-functional teams with their customer/end-user, adaptive planning, evolutionary development, early delivery, continual improvement, and flexible responses to changes in requirements, capacity, and understanding of the problems to be solved.

Software development outsourcing in China

With China's software outsourcing service providers established in the world market reputation and brand, the Chinese enterprises in the world's software outsourcing customer orders received by the scale are expanding, and in particular, has improved continuously, world customers have gradually put some large-high-tech Outsourcing to China. Some of the leading domestic manufacturers have had to undertake large software outsourcing projects.

Understanding and Choosing Software Development Methodologies

Which software development methodology is the right choice? There are many options available, but it all depends on the team and the project.

What Is the Best Framework for Web Development?

Given all the options out there, it’s helpful to have some guidelines for how to choose the best framework for your company.

Why Quality Is So Important?

Nova Software has always attached great importance to project quality management. The following article combines the company's thinking and methods of quality management. Hope that every colleague will read it carefully, check whether his work is in place, what problems he has, and what improvements can be made.

Create true Value For Customers

Inspired by a Confucius quote "The man of perfect virtue, wishing to be established himself, seeks also to establish others; wishing to be enlarged himself, he seeks also to enlarge others", Nova Software establishes its company mission as "For your success!". We believe that only by putting the interests of clients in the first place can Nova fulfill its own value. We also believe that only by providing the most professional development and high-quality after-sales service can realize Nova's long-term development.

Why Communication Is So Important?

PMO according to the company's experience combined with some books, wrote this article on communication, hope everyone can pay more attention to communication in your work.

Contact Us

Send us your message
Complete the form below and send your message to us.
Name
E-mail
Phone
Message
We'll answer you as soon as possible.
Thanks for visiting!
Get In Touch
Copyright © 2005 - 2022 Nova Software Inc. All Rights Reserved.